body {	
	background-color: #ffffff;
	font-family: Verdana, Helvetica, sans-serif;	
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 0px
	}
	
a:link
{
	font-family: Verdana,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	color: #4B932D;
	text-decoration: none
}

a:visited
{
	font-family: Verdana,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	color: #4B932D;
	text-decoration: none
}

a:hover 
{
	font-family: Verdana,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	color: #6CC444;
	text-decoration: none
}

a.infos:link  
{
	font-family: Verdana, sans-serif;
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	color: #4B932D;
	text-decoration: none;
}

a.infos:visited
{
	font-family: Verdana, sans-serif;
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	color: #4B932D;
	text-decoration: none;
}

a.infos:hover 
{
	font-family: Verdana, sans-serif;
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	color: #6CC444;
	text-decoration: none;
}

a.th:link  
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	background-color:#4B932D; 
	color: #ffffff;
	text-decoration: none
}

a.th:visited
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	background-color:#4B932D; 
	color: #ffffff;
	text-decoration: none
}

a.th:hover 
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	background-color:#ffffff; 
	color: #4B932D;
	text-decoration: none
}

a.modele:link
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#4B932D;
}

a.modele:visited
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#4B932D;
}

a.modele:hover
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#6cc444;
}

p, table
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: normal;
}

p
{
text-align: justify;
}

hr
{
   color: #6cc444;
} 

.bold
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#6cc444;
}

.modele
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#6cc444;
}


.puce
{
	background-image:  url(ijn_images/puce.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	height: 45px;
}

.bas
{	
	background-image:  url(ijn_images/separation.jpg);
	background-repeat: repeat-y;
}

.trait
{
	background-image:  url(ijn_images/trait.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}

.hauteur {
	height: 420px;
}

.aspi
{	
	background-image:  url(ijn_images/aspi.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	height: 96px;
}

.banniere
{	
	background-image:  url(ijn_images/banniere.jpg);
	background-repeat: no-repeat;
	background-position: left top;
	height: 80px;
}

.soumenu
	{
	font-family: Verdana,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#5E8E46;
	}

.tablo
	{
	border-collapse: collapse;
	border-width: thin;
	border-style: solid;
	border-color : #6cc444;
	font-family: Verdana, sans-serif;
	font-size: 9px;
	font-style: normal;
	font-weight: normal;
	text-align: center;
	}
	
.bordure
	{
	border-width: thin;
	border-style: solid;
	border-color : #6cc444;
	}

.titre
{
	font-family: Verdana, sans-serif;
	font-size: 16px;
	font-style: normal;
	font-weight: bold;
	color: #4B932D;
}

.soustitre
{
	font-family: Verdana, sans-serif;
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	color: #4B932D;
}

.oblig
{
	font-family: Verdana,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: normal;
	color:red;

}


